/* wmx80_css */ html, body, div, span, applet, object, iframe, h1, h2, h3, h4, h5, h6, p, blockquote, pre, a, abbr, acronym, address, big, cite, code, del, dfn, em, img, ins, kbd, q, s, samp, small, strike, strong, sub, sup, tt, var, b, u, i, center, dl, dt, dd, ol, ul, li, fieldset, form, label, legend, table, caption, tbody, tfoot, thead, tr, th, td, article, aside, canvas, details, embed, figure, figcaption, footer, header, hgroup, menu, nav, output, ruby, section, summary, time, mark, audio, video{margin: 0; padding: 0; border: 0; font-size: 100%; font: inherit; vertical-align: baseline; outline: none; -webkit-font-smoothing: antialiased; -webkit-text-size-adjust: 100%; -ms-text-size-adjust: 100%; -webkit-box-sizing: border-box; -moz-box-sizing: border-box; box-sizing: border-box;} html{font-size: 100%; -ms-text-size-adjust: 100%; -webkit-text-size-adjust: 100%;overflow-y: scroll;} table{border-collapse: collapse; border-spacing: 0} fieldset, img, a{border: 0} dl, dt, dd, ul, ol, li, pre, form, fieldset, input, textarea, p, blockquote, th, td{list-style: none} h1, h2, h3, h4, h5, h6{font-weight: normal; line-height: 1.2} audio, canvas, video, progress{display: inline-block; vertical-align: baseline} * {padding:0; margin:0;-webkit-box-sizing: border-box;-moz-box-sizing: border-box; box-sizing: border-box;} a{color: #00c3b6; outline: none; blr:expression(this.onFocus=this.blur()); -webkit-transition: all 0.3s ease-out; transition: all 0.3s ease-out; text-decoration: none} a:after{-webkit-transition: .3s cubic-bezier(0.68,-.55,.265,1.55); -moz-transition: .3s cubic-bezier(0.68,-.55,.265,1.55); -o-transition: .3s cubic-bezier(0.68,-.55,.265,1.55); transition: .3s cubic-bezier(0.68,-.55,.265,1.55); -webkit-transform: translate3d(0,0,0); -moz-transform: translate3d(0,0,0); -o-transform: translate3d(0,0,0); transform: translate3d(0,0,0); position: absolute; content: ""; left: 50%; right: 50%; bottom: 0;} input, textarea{-webkit-font-smoothing: antialiased; -webkit-text-size-adjust: 100%; -ms-text-size-adjust: 100%; -webkit-box-sizing: border-box; -moz-box-sizing: border-box; box-sizing: border-box; outline: none;} button, input, textarea, select, optgroup, option, file{font: inherit; outline: none; vertical-align: middle} img{max-width: 100%; height: auto} ::-moz-focus-inner{border-color:transparent} ::-moz-selection{color:#fff;color:rgba(255,255,255,0.9);background:#ea4c89;text-shadow:none} ::selection{color: #fff; color: rgba(255,255,255,0.9); background: #ea4c89; text-shadow: none} input[type="submit"]{-webkit-appearance: none; -moz-appearance: none; appearance: none; outline: none; -webkit-tap-highlight-color: transparent; border-radius: 0} video:focus, div:focus{outline: none} pre, code{white-space: pre-wrap; white-space: -moz-pre-wrap; white-space: -pre-wrap; white-space: -o-pre-wrap; word-wrap: break-word} html,body{margin:0;font-size:14px;padding:0px;font-family:"Lantinghei SC", "Hiragino Sans GB","Microsoft YaHei" ,"Hiragino Sans GB", "Helvetica neue", Helvetica,Tahoma,Arial,"寰蒋闆呴粦","瀹嬩綋","榛戜綋";} .cl{height:0; font-size:1px; clear:both; line-height:0; } nav,footer,section,header,article{display:block;} i,em,ins,u{font-style:normal; text-decoration:none } *:focus{outline:none} .wrap,.content{margin: 0 auto; -webkit-transition: all 0.6s ease-out; transition: all 0.6s ease-out; width: 1200px;} .wrap655{margin: 0 auto; -webkit-transition: all 0.6s ease-out; transition: all 0.6s ease-out; width: 655px;} .minwid{min-width: 1200px;} .none{display:none} .fl{float:left} .fr{float:right} .pr{position:relative} .pa{position:absolute} .oh{ overflow:hidden} .clearfix{*zoom:1; } .clearfix:before,.clearfix:after{display:table;content:"";line-height:0; } .clearfix:after{clear:both; } .bornone{ border:none !important} input[type="submit"], input[type="reset"], input[type="button"], button{-webkit-appearance:none;} input[type="submit"] {-webkit-appearance: none; -moz-appearance: none; appearance: none; outline: none; -webkit-tap-highlight-color: transparent; border-radius: 0;} ::-webkit-scrollbar{width:6px;height:6px;} ::-webkit-scrollbar-track{background:#f1f1f1;} ::-webkit-scrollbar-track:hover{background:#eee;} ::-webkit-scrollbar-thumb{border-radius:10px;background:#b9b9b9;} ::-webkit-scrollbar-thumb:hover{background:#747474;} ::-webkit-scrollbar-thumb:active{background:#555; } /*******鍏叡鏍峰紡缁撴潫*********/ /*棣栭〉*/ .indheader{height: 90px; position: fixed;right:0; width: 100%; left: 0; top: 0; z-index: 99999;-webkit-transition: background-color .3s ease-out, top .5s ease; -o-transition: background-color .3s ease-out, top .5s ease; transition: background-color .3s ease-out, top .5s ease;} .indheader .logo a{display: block; background: url(../images/2019/logobs.png) no-repeat center; height: 90px; width: 185px; line-height: 9999px; overflow: hidden;} .indheader .nav{ font-size: 15px; padding-top: 25px; line-height: 40px;} .indheader .nav a{color: #fff; margin-left: 65px;} .indheader.on{background: rgba(255,255,255,0.9); height: 80px; top: -10px;} .indheader.on .logo a{background: url(../images/2019/logohs.png) no-repeat center;} .indheader.on .nav a{color: #333;} .indheader .nav a.on{font-weight: bold; color:#ffb700} /* 棣栭〉bannner */ .videobanner{height:774px; background: url(../images/2019/indbgs.jpg) no-repeat center; min-width: 1200px; overflow: hidden; position: relative;} .videobanner .videos{width: 100%; height: 774px; position: absolute; top: 0; left: 0;} .videobanner .videos video{top: 50%; left: 50%;width: 1920px;position: absolute; transform: translate(-50%,-50%); -webkit-transform: translate(-50%,-50%);} .videobanner .word{padding-top: 330px; text-align: center; color: #fff; z-index: 9; position: absolute; top: 0; left: 0; right: 0; bottom: 0; background: rgba(0,0,0,.2);} .videobanner .word h2{display: block; font-size: 48px; letter-spacing: 3px; font-weight: bold; text-shadow: 0 0 12px rgba(0,0,0,.8);} .videobanner .word span{font-size: 28px; display: block; padding: 35px 0; font-weight: 100;} .videobanner .word i{display: block;} .videobanner .word img{display: block; margin: 0 auto;} /* 棣栭〉浜у搧灞曠ず */ .cyProduct{ background: #fff; padding: 72px 0 82px;} .cyProduct .title{text-align: center;} .cyProduct .title h2{display:block; font-size: 35px; color: #424242; font-weight: lighter;} .cyProduct .title span{display: block; line-height: 24px; font-size: 14px; color: #999999; padding-top: 12px;} .cyProduct .title p{display: block;} .cyProduct ul{padding-top:30px; margin: 0 -18px;} .cyProduct ul li{float:left; width:276px; position: relative; height: 316px; border: 1px solid #fff; border-radius: 5px; overflow:hidden; margin:28px 15px;transition: all .2s linear; box-shadow: 0 0 12px hsla(0,0%,40%,.1);} .cyProduct ul li b{display: block; color: #444; font-size: 18px; padding: 25px 0 20px; text-align: center; font-weight: bold;} .cyProduct ul li p{display: block; color: #333; font-size: 14px; line-height: 20px; text-align: center; padding: 10px 15px;} .cyProduct ul li i{display: block; padding: 5px 0;} .cyProduct ul li i img{display: block; margin: 0 auto; width: 210px;} .cyProduct ul li span{display: block; width: 165px; height: 37px; line-height: 35px; text-align: center; top: 285px; border-radius: 4px; position: absolute; left:50%; transform: translateX(-50%); color: #fff; border:1px solid #fff; font-size: 14px; font-size: 15px;} .cyProduct ul li:hover{transform: translateY(-5px); box-shadow: 0 0 6px 0 hsla(0,0%,40%,.3); background: #fafafa; border-color:#f7c759} .cyProduct ul li:hover span{background: #fff; color: #ff8403;} /* 璁捐鏀寔 */ .designSupport{padding: 65px 0 100px; background: #fafafa;} .designSupport .title{text-align: center;} .designSupport .title h2{display:block; font-size: 35px; color: #424242; font-weight: lighter;} .designSupport .title span{display: block; line-height: 24px; font-size: 14px; color: #999999; padding-top: 12px;} .designSupport ul{padding-top: 55px; margin: 0 -8px;} .designSupport ul li{float: left; text-align: center; width: 287px; height: 231px; background: #fff; margin: 0 8px; border-radius: 6px; box-shadow: 6px 6px 15px rgba(0,0,0,.05);transition: all .2s linear;} .designSupport ul li em{display: block; padding-top: 35px;} .designSupport ul li em img{display: block; margin: 0 auto;} .designSupport ul li b{display: block;font-size:20px; color:#424242; padding-top: 35px;} .designSupport ul li i{display: block;font-size:12px; color:#424242; font-weight:lighter; padding-top: 10px; text-transform: uppercase;} .designSupport ul li:hover{transform: translateY(-5px); box-shadow: 0px 12px 20px rgba(0,0,0,.1)} /* 鎴戜滑鏃ュ父 */ .ourDaily{ background: #fff; padding: 100px 0 0;} .ourDaily .word{ width: 450px; float: left; text-align: center; padding:20px 56px 0;} .ourDaily .word b{display:block; font-weight: bold; font-size: 30px; color: #424242;} .ourDaily .word p{display: block; font-size: 16px; line-height: 26px; color: #999999; padding: 26px 0;} .ourDaily .word a{display: block; font-size: 14px; color: #000000; border-radius: 4px; height: 30px; line-height: 28px; width: 90px; margin: 0 auto; border-radius: 4px; border: 1px solid #050202;} .ourDaily .pic{ width: 630px; height: 315px; position: relative; overflow: hidden;} .ourDaily .pic img{display: block; position: absolute;} .ourDaily .pic .ourteamp{ left: 50%; transform:translateX(-50%); z-index: 99; bottom: 65px;} .ourDaily .pic .circlep{top:0; left: 0; width:100%;-webkit-animation: spin 45s linear infinite; -moz-animation: spin 45s linear infinite; animation: spin 45s linear infinite;} @-moz-keyframes spin {100% {-moz-transform: rotate(360deg);transform: rotate(360deg)}} @-webkit-keyframes spin {100% {-webkit-transform: rotate(360deg);transform: rotate(360deg)}} @keyframes spin {100% {-webkit-transform: rotate(360deg);transform: rotate(360deg)}} /*搴曢儴*/ .footico{padding: 35px 0 40px; background: #282828;} .footico ul{ margin: 0 -50px;} .footico li{float: left; width: 225px; margin: 0 50px; color: #fff; font-size: 13px;} .footico li b{display: block; text-align: center; color: #fff; font-size: 16px; padding: 25px 0 15px;} .footico li i{display: block; width: 75px; height: 75px; border-radius: 6px; margin: 0 auto; padding: 5px;-webkit-transition: all 0.3s ease; -moz-transition: all 0.3s ease; -o-transition: all 0.3s ease; transition: all 0.3s ease;} .footico li i ins{width: 65px; height: 65px; border-radius: 3px; border: 1px solid #dedede; display: block;-webkit-transition: all 0.3s ease; -moz-transition: all 0.3s ease; -o-transition: all 0.3s ease; transition: all 0.3s ease; background: #282828;} .footico li.li1 i ins{ background: url(../images/2019/aftico1a.png) no-repeat center;} .footico li.li2 i ins{ background: url(../images/2019/aftico2a.png) no-repeat center;} .footico li.li3 i ins{ background: url(../images/2019/aftico3a.png) no-repeat center;} .footico li.li4 i ins{ background: url(../images/2019/aftico4a.png) no-repeat center;} .footico li:hover i ins{border: 1px solid #ffb600; background-color: #ffb600;} .footico li span{display: block; text-align: center;color: #fff; font-weight: 100;font-size:13px;} /* copyright */ .copyright{ background: #1c1c1c; text-align:center; color: #fff; font-size: 14px; line-height: 90px;} .copyright a{color: #ffb701;}